What is an engineer relocation package?

An engineer relocation package is a set of benefits and financial assistance offered by employers to help engineers move to a new location for a job. These packages typically cover costs such as moving expenses, temporary housing, travel, and sometimes even help with selling a current home or finding a new one. The specific benefits can vary widely depending on the employer, the position, and the distance of the move. Some companies may also offer support for visa processing or settling-in allowances. It's important for candidates to clarify what is included in the package when considering a job offer.

How does an engineer typically collaborate with HR and relocation specialists during the relocation process?

When accepting a position with a relocation package, engineers often work closely with HR and dedicated relocation specialists to coordinate the logistics of their move. This includes discussing moving timelines, housing assistance, visa requirements (if applicable), and reimbursement procedures. Open communication is encouraged to ensure all needs are addressed and to minimize disruptions to work. Engineers should also be proactive in asking about local resources and support networks to help them settle in quickly and focus on their new role.

What are the key skills and qualifications needed to thrive as an engineer?

To thrive as an Engineer, you need a solid understanding of engineering principles, problem-solving abilities, and a relevant degree in your discipline. Familiarity with industry-standard software (such as AutoCAD, MATLAB, or SolidWorks) and certifications like Professional Engineer (PE) licensure are often required. Strong teamwork, communication, and adaptability set top engineers apart in collaborative and dynamic environments. These skills ensure effective project delivery, innovation, and the ability to address complex technical challenges.
